I won't say you're wrong in what you're saying but there is also a large majority who are extremely addicted, refuse help or I should say refuse the understanding that they need help of any kind and just die.....Denial is a huge part of an addictive personality.that is unfortunately grossly inaccurate.
the treatment population is NOT reflective of the overall population of drug users, and the research literature is quite clear on this point.
treatment populations are but a subset of overall users, i.e. those who have sought or been compelled to enter treatment for whatever reason (overdose, the court system, personal or family choice, etc.) and it fails to consider the MAJORITY of users who never end up in treatment, assuming that they are similar when they are not.
Most drug and alcohol users (yes, cocaine and even heroin) do NOT become 'addicted', and many who do become addicted stop without formal treatment. Many alcoholics een return to non-problematic social drinking. This is not something the treatment establishment likes to acknowledge, even when aware of it (often for self-serving reasons).
This is not at all intended to diminish your experiences with addicts. In fact, we learn a great deal about addiction from treatment populations...but we learn FAR from the 'whole story' by only looking at that subset.
